Site icon NETCWORK.IT

Come creare una funzione di copyright in Javascript

Se stai creando un sito Web e vorresti capire come creare una funzione di copyright in Javascript che ti eviti di aggiornare manualmente la data; in questa guida ti spiego come crearne una che si aggiorni da sola ad ogni nuovo anno solare da inserire nel tuo sito.

Introduzione

Il copyright di un sito dove sono inserite le informazioni di autore a riguardo della proprietà intellettuale sono fondamentali. Ci sono due categorie di siti al modo; quelli fatti a mano, scrivendo ogni singola riga di codice e quelli preconfezionati pronti all’uso di piattaforme come:

In questo caso non si è titolari del copyright! Quindi anche se in rete si trova il codice di funzioni apposite per WordPress, ed altri CMS per appropriarci del copyright; al primo aggiornamento del tema, si perderanno le modifiche, almeno che non se ne acquisti uno. Diciamo che un sito fatto a mano è come un vestito su misura; se vuoi imparare come funziona il Web dietro le quinte non vi è metodo migliore per iniziare a capirlo.

Come creare una funzione di copyright in Javascript per un sito Web

Presumendo che hai già preparato il codice HTML e un DIV apposito vediamo adesso come creare una funzione di copyright in javascript per il sito; utilizzeremo la funzione definita del linguaggio javascript (document.write). Copia il codice seguente ed inseriscilo nel footer tra i tags di apertura e chiusura del javascript:

let pubblicazione= "2015"; let data = new Date(); let copyright= data.getFullYear(); document.write("© copyright " + pubblicazione + " / " + copyright + " Qui nome autore o azienda, Italy; all rights riserved" ); 
Copyright di un sito Web

Spiegazione

Il codice stampa il copyright usando una variabile per la data di pubblicazione; una per ottenere quella attuale e poi stampiamo a schermo con (document.write). Tieni presente che in questa guida abbiamo visto come creare una funzione di copyright per il sito; sappi che non è l’ unico modo per farlo ma non per questo meno efficiente.

Exit mobile version